Elisha and Lesha Wilt Jinkins were also the parents of Catherine Jinkins Fazenbaker, Easter Jinkins Broadwater, Mary Jinkins Wilt, and Solomon Jinkins who married Mary Jane Fazenbaker.

Elisha was the son of Samuel Jinkins and first wife Catherine. He was born in Loudoun County, VA. His parents emigrated to Western Maryland at approximately the same time as the Broadwater family and settled next to them on the Savage River. He and his father bought property from the Brant Farm.

Gravesite Details

Elisha Jinkins is buried in the cemetery of Mt. Beulah Methodist Church, Twin Churches Road, in an unmarked grave.
